| Pesticides are a class of compounds that are used to protect agricultural products. However, the uncontrolled use of these chemicals increases the risks associated with their overdosing and rises a significant concern about their effect on human health and the ecosystem. Albeit many concerns about their effects, the use of pesticides is inevitable due to the incline in population growth and the presence of limited food resources. As a result, regulatory control of the use of chemicals is critical and the development of methods that provide a reliable determination of pesticide residues in fruits and vegetables is of great importance.In the present study, a new method based on thin film microextraction was developed for the extraction of pesticides from fruit matrices prior to their gas chromatography-mass spectrometric (GC–MS) determination.
